SRINAGAR: Six persons have been killed in separate incidents in Jammu and Kashmir, where security forces also apprehended an over ground worker of militants and busted a hideout. Two Army personnel and two suspected militants of the Lashkar-e-Taiba were killed and two security personnel injured in a 16-hour-long fierce gun battle in Pulwama district, Superintendent of Police Sardar Khan said on Wednesday.
